So, here's the recipe - it's from Tupperware:

Pomegranate Sangria

1 large orange, thinly sliced
1 lemon thinly sliced
1 lime thinly sliced
1 green apple, cored, then thinly sliced
2 cups Pomegranate juice
1/2 cup Triplesec
1 bottle of fruity red wine
1-2 TBSP sugar (optional)

put the thinly sliced fruit in your 2 quart pitcher, then pour the liquids over the top, give a stir, and refridgerate for 4-48 hours. Enjoy!!

Family Friendly Pomegranate Cooler

all the same fruit thinly sliced - 1 orange, 1 lemon, 1 lime, and 1 green apple cored and sliced
add 1 cup orange juice
2 cups Pomegranate juice
1 sparkling grape cider
chill and enjoy!

    I made both of the sets of drinks with an apple, it wasn't a green apple, just whatever I had on hand, and it turned out great. When I served the kids their drinks after a day or two, I did half with the mix, and half with orange juice, as the kids liked it a little sweeter, and after a day or two of soaking with the fruit, it was a tad tart.
